Type: Wheat Penny. Year: 1945. Face Value: $0.01. Composition: 95% copper, 5% zinc. Total Weight: 3.11 grams. The US minted the 1945 wheat penny with no mint mark and also the 1945 D wheat penny and 1945 S wheat penny. The mint mark, when present, can be found on the obverse side of the coin below the date. In order to preserve copper for the war effort, the U.S. ...Value. Both the 1945 wheat penny with no mint mark and the 1945 D wheat penny have similar values. Each coin is worth around $0.10 in very fine condition. In extremely fine condition the value is around $0.20. A ‘MS-63’ grade 1943 copper or 1944 steel is worth much more than any regular ‘MS-63’... accuweather dubuque iowaJust as the Jefferson Nickel five-cent coin saw the removal of nickel from its composition in 1942 to preserve the metal for artillery production, so, too, did Lincoln Wheat Penny coins in 1943. MS-60 doubled die variations are worth $500.The wheat penny was an American coin designed by the U.S. Mint from 1909 to 1958. The front of the coin features a portrait of Abraham Lincoln. The back of the coin has "ONE CENT" surrounded by wheat stalks on either side. These pennies are commonly called "wheaties" or "wheat backs." izzy ashburn leaked Only about a half-million coins were produced with these markings showing the designer’s initials.
